At its core, Angry Birds is a physics-based puzzle game inspired by titles like Crush the Castle [5.26]. Players use a slingshot to launch wingless birds at green pigs positioned on structures made of wood, glass, and stone [5.17, 5.31]. The objective is to destroy all pigs in a level using a limited number of birds [5.17]. The game’s appeal lies in the satisfaction of destruction, requiring players to understand structural weak points and projectile trajectories [5.17]. The Flight of the Angry Birds: A Phenomenon of Mobile Gaming
Angry Birds became a global phenomenon, transitioning from a mobile app into a massive franchise including merchandise, cartoons, and a feature film [5.5, 5.22]. The characters—the overprotective Red, explosive Bomb, and speedy Chuck—became icons [5.27]. The 2016 film further developed these characters, giving a narrative to their frustration, transforming them from simple game icons into relatable heroes, as noted in analyses of the movie's themes of sacrifice [5.15].
Released in December 2009 by Finnish developer Rovio Entertainment, Angry Birds did more than just break sales records; it redefined mobile gaming [5.11, 5.26]. Emerging from a period of potential bankruptcy, the game was conceptualized by Jaakko Iisalo, featuring simple, character-driven design that appealed to a wide consumer audience [5.5, 5.26]. Its success proved that touch-screen technology could support highly engaging, profitable gaming experiences [5.5].
